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Conexión con bases de datos

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 01-07-2004
simon simon is offline
Miembro
 
Registrado: jun 2004
Posts: 31
Poder: 0
simon Va por buen camino
Thumbs up Adicional Registro

muy buen dia para todos......

tengo una forma en la cual utilizo dos tablas, en una llamada encabezado la cual manejo diferentes DBEdit y la otra detalle esta me maneja un DBGrid, lo que quiero es lo siguiente:

cuando preciones el boton de insertar me limpie todos lo campo (los DBEdit y el DBGrid) para seguir digitando los registros, y si quiero adicional otro me haga lo mismo.

mucha gracias y pasen un feliz resto del dia.
Responder Con Cita
  #2  
Antiguo 01-07-2004
Avatar de marcoszorrilla
marcoszorrilla marcoszorrilla is offline
Capo
 
Registrado: may 2003
Ubicación: Cantabria - España
Posts: 11.221
Poder: 10
marcoszorrilla Va por buen camino
Hola Simón:

Este tema no corresponde a programación orientada a objetos, sino a conexión con base de datos ó quizas a varios.

En cualquier caso, lo que tu quieres tiene fácil arreglo si tienes las dos tablas relacionados con relación maestro-detalle, en el momento que des un alta, la rejilla quedará vacía puesto que al nuevo número orginada no le corresponderá aún ningún registro, al no haber comenzada al altas de las líneas correspondientes.

Convendría también que dijeras con que tipo de base de datos trabajas, aunque prácticamente todas nos permiten establecer una relación maestro-detalle.

Un Saludo.
__________________
Guía de Estilo de los Foros
Cita:
- Ça c'est la caisse. Le mouton que tu veux est dedans.
Responder Con Cita
  #3  
Antiguo 01-07-2004
simon simon is offline
Miembro
 
Registrado: jun 2004
Posts: 31
Poder: 0
simon Va por buen camino
mucha gracias Marco.......

disculpa o disculpenme por haber publicado este hilo en OOP, es que mucha veces no distingo donde publicar un hilo, pero mientra mas use el foros me relacionares mas....

por otra parte la tablas que uso estan creada en Access, en ambas tablas tengo un campo llamado numero_pedido en la tabla de encabezado este campo es numerico y es la clave y en la tabla Detalle el campo es numerico y la relacion Master Detail, es Detalle, Encabezado por el Campo Numero_Pedido.

quiero que me diga si esta bien la relacion de las dos tablas....
por que me da un errror, cuando digito el ultimo campo en el DBGrid.
mucho gracias
Responder Con Cita
  #4  
Antiguo 01-07-2004
Avatar de marcoszorrilla
marcoszorrilla marcoszorrilla is offline
Capo
 
Registrado: may 2003
Ubicación: Cantabria - España
Posts: 11.221
Poder: 10
marcoszorrilla Va por buen camino
Aparantemente está todo bien, no me queda muy claro, como estableces la relación maestro-detalle, utilizas 2 AdoTable y las líneas de pedido las declaras como detalle de la de encabezado?, el campo de la tabla detalle deberá de estar indexado.

Un Saludo.
__________________
Guía de Estilo de los Foros
Cita:
- Ça c'est la caisse. Le mouton que tu veux est dedans.
Responder Con Cita
  #5  
Antiguo 01-07-2004
simon simon is offline
Miembro
 
Registrado: jun 2004
Posts: 31
Poder: 0
simon Va por buen camino
diculpa por la tanta molestia, pero mucha gracias por dedicarme tu aprecido tiempo.

por el momento me esta haciendo lo que yo quiero, pero me esta dando un Debugger, esto lo hace cuando estoy indroduciendo un valor en un campo del DBGrid que se llama cantida, este es multiplicado por el precio.

este es el DEBUGGER
the changes you requested to the table were not success ful becauce they would create duplicate value in the index, primary key or relation ship change the data in the field or fields that contain duplicate data, remove the index, or redefine the index to permit duplicate entries and try again.

recuelda que Access me permite hacer una relacion de tablas y tengo una relacion de esta dos tabla porel campo Numero_Pedido.

mil gracias y espero lo comprenda
Responder Con Cita
  #6  
Antiguo 01-07-2004
Avatar de roman
roman roman is offline
Moderador
 
Registrado: may 2003
Ubicación: Ciudad de México
Posts: 20.269
Poder: 10
roman Es un diamante en brutoroman Es un diamante en brutoroman Es un diamante en bruto
Paso este hilo de OOP a "Conexión con bases de datos" por corresponder más a la temática de éste último.
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ro


La franja horaria es GMT +2. Ahora son las 15:28:56.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i